Thinkin I should be alrite for a archery Elk Hunt...Whats Your Set up?
Gold Tip XT Hunter 5575 Camo
27" Arrow
375g
Draw length 28.5
70#s
Kinetic Energy
0 yds...70
10 yds..68
20 yds..66
30 yds..64
40 yds..62
50 yds..60
50 yds .62
25-41 Lbs KE...........Medium Game, Deer, Antelope.
42-65 Lbs KE ..........Large Game, Elk, Black Bear, Boar.
> 65 Lbs KE............Toughest Game, Grizz, Cape Buffalo.

OR is one state that does not allow expandable broadheads.
If you want my honest opinion I would use the Rage head for deer and change to something else for an elk. ANY super shart fixed blade head will do good.
If you have to use an expandable (and the state allows it), there has been good success with the new Ulmer Edge.
